Does the EB-1A require me to be employed in the US afterward?

The EB-1A does not require fixed employment in the US but demands a clear plan to continue working in the area and to comply rigorously with immigration laws.

The EB-1A visa is intended for individuals who demonstrate extraordinary ability in their fields, allowing self-petitioning without the need for a job offer in the US.

Unlike other employment-based visas, it is not necessary to be affiliated with an American institution or company to start the process. However, it is essential to present a clear plan to continue practicing your specialty in the US, demonstrating the intention of ongoing contribution to your field.

The immigration process is complex and requires strict compliance with American laws, so consulting qualified experts is recommended. Beware of miracle promises that do not follow legal protocols.

Following the laws and seeking reliable information is essential for success in the immigration process.
